• 大小: 3.08MB
    文件类型: .zip
    金币: 1
    下载: 0 次
    发布日期: 2023-10-12
  • 语言: 其他
  • 标签: ssm  

资源简介

主要功能 1. jpush推送 2. mob短信 3. ping++支付 4. 接口签名 5. web端数据管理 6. 权限管理 7. 多校区管理

资源截图

代码片段和文件信息

package com.changyu.foryou.controller;

import java.text.ParseException;
import java.text.SimpleDateFormat;
import java.util.Date;
import java.util.HashMap;
import java.util.List;
import java.util.Map;

import org.springframework.beans.factory.annotation.Autowired;
import org.springframework.stereotype.Controller;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estParam;
import org.springframework.web.bind.annotation.ResponseBody;

import com.alibaba.fastjson.JSON;
import com.alibaba.fastjson.JSONArray;
import com.changyu.foryou.model.Campus;
import com.changyu.foryou.model.CampusAdmin;
import com.changyu.foryou.model.City;
import com.changyu.foryou.model.CityWithCampus;
import com.changyu.foryou.service.CampusService;
import com.changyu.foryou.service.FoodService;
import com.changyu.foryou.tools.Constants;
import com.changyu.foryou.tools.Md5;

@Controller
@RequestMapping(“/campus“)
public class CampusController {
private CampusService campusService;

@Autowired
private FoodService foodService;

public CampusService getCampusService() {
return campusService;
}

@Autowired
public void setCampusService(CampusService campusService) {
this.campusService = campusService;
}

/**
 * 获取校区
 * @param limit
 * @param page
 * @return
 */
@RequestMapping(“getAllCampus“)
public @ResponseBody JSONArray getAllCampus() {
Mapject> paramMap = new HashMapject>();
List campus = campusService.getAllCampus(paramMap);
JSONArray array = JSON.parseArray(JSON.toJSONStringWithDateFormat(
campus “HH:mm:ss“));//yyyy-MM-dd HH:mm:ss
return array;
}

/**
 * 获取相应的校区和城市
 * @return
 */
@RequestMapping(“/getCampusAndCity“)
public @ResponseBody Mapject> getCampusByCity(){
Mapject> resultMap=new HashMapject>();

try {
Mapject> paramMap=new HashMapject>();  
    
    List campus=campusService.getCampusWithCity(paramMap);
    
     resultMap.put(Constants.STATUS Constants.SUCCESS);
     resultMap.put(Constants.MESSAGE “获取校区成功“);
     resultMap.put(“campus“ campus);
   
} catch (Exception e) {
e.getStackTrace();
resultMap.put(Constants.STATUS Constants.FAILURE);
     resultMap.put(Constants.MESSAGE “获取校区失败!“);
}
return resultMap;
}

/**
 * @param campusName
 * 根据校区名获取校区Id
 */

@RequestMapping(“/getIdByName“)
public @ResponseBody Mapject> getIdByName(@RequestParam String campusName){
Mapject> map=new HashMapject>();
try {
Mapject> paramMap=new HashMapject>();
paramMap.put(“campusName“ campusName.trim());
Integer campusId=campusService.getIdByName(paramMap);
map.put(Constants.STATUS Constants.SUCCESS);
     map.put(Constants.MESSAGE “获取校区Id成功!“);
map.put(“campusId“ campusId);

 属性            大小     日期    时间   名称
----------- ---------  ---------- -----  ----
     目录           0  2016-07-04 16:39  java_server-master\
     文件        1163  2016-07-04 16:39  java_server-master\.classpath
     文件         331  2016-07-04 16:39  java_server-master\.gitignore
     文件        1829  2016-07-04 16:39  java_server-master\.project
     目录           0  2016-07-04 16:39  java_server-master\.settings\
     文件         584  2016-07-04 16:39  java_server-master\.settings\.jsdtscope
     文件         163  2016-07-04 16:39  java_server-master\.settings\com.genuitec.eclipse.core.prefs
     文件        1007  2016-07-04 16:39  java_server-master\.settings\com.genuitec.eclipse.j2eedt.core.prefs
     文件          55  2016-07-04 16:39  java_server-master\.settings\org.eclipse.core.resources.prefs
     文件         723  2016-07-04 16:39  java_server-master\.settings\org.eclipse.jdt.core.prefs
     文件          86  2016-07-04 16:39  java_server-master\.settings\org.eclipse.m2e.core.prefs
     文件         733  2016-07-04 16:39  java_server-master\.settings\org.eclipse.wst.common.component
     文件         288  2016-07-04 16:39  java_server-master\.settings\org.eclipse.wst.common.project.facet.core.xml
     文件          49  2016-07-04 16:39  java_server-master\.settings\org.eclipse.wst.jsdt.ui.superType.container
     文件           6  2016-07-04 16:39  java_server-master\.settings\org.eclipse.wst.jsdt.ui.superType.name
     文件          48  2016-07-04 16:39  java_server-master\.settings\org.eclipse.wst.validation.prefs
     文件         211  2016-07-04 16:39  java_server-master\.settings\org.maven.ide.eclipse.prefs
     文件         416  2016-07-04 16:39  java_server-master\README.md
     文件      834154  2016-07-04 16:39  java_server-master\foryou.sql
     文件     5240044  2016-07-04 16:39  java_server-master\mybatis.log
     文件    10486058  2016-07-04 16:39  java_server-master\mybatis.log.1
     文件        3600  2016-07-04 16:39  java_server-master\pom.xml
     目录           0  2016-07-04 16:39  java_server-master\src\
     目录           0  2016-07-04 16:39  java_server-master\src\main\
     目录           0  2016-07-04 16:39  java_server-master\src\main\java\
     目录           0  2016-07-04 16:39  java_server-master\src\main\java\com\
     目录           0  2016-07-04 16:39  java_server-master\src\main\java\com\changyu\
     目录           0  2016-07-04 16:39  java_server-master\src\main\java\com\changyu\foryou\
     目录           0  2016-07-04 16:39  java_server-master\src\main\java\com\changyu\foryou\controller\
     文件       14736  2016-07-04 16:39  java_server-master\src\main\java\com\changyu\foryou\controller\CampusController.java
     文件       47628  2016-07-04 16:39  java_server-master\src\main\java\com\changyu\foryou\controller\FoodController.java
............此处省略304个文件信息

评论

共有 条评论